Description

This sprawling south-facing fully renovated one bedroom, two bathroom apartment at the Gramercy Plaza is mere steps to Union Square Greenmarket, Gramercy, and Madison Square Parks. The spacious living room with wide plank floors boasts tree-top garden views. The open kitchen with breakfast bar has a Jenn-Air stove and refrigerator, two Fisher & Paykel dishwasher drawers, a state of the art wine cooler, and generous storage including a sliding pantry.

In addition to the enormous bedroom, there is a large den, ideal for personal office use, large entry foyer and eight outfitted closets, two of which have safes for valuables.

Built in 1962 and converted to co-op in 1984, the Gramercy Plaza has a 24-hour doorman and a live-in super. The building is pet friendly and has a garage, laundry room, bike storage, a 3000 square foot private garden and roof deck. Located on a tree lined street, it is very close to great markets, fine dining, and most major transit lines.

Gramercy Park is one of New York City’s most storied and architecturally distinctive neighborhoods, centered around the only private park in Manhattan. The area exudes old-world charm with its gas-lit streets and impeccably preserved 19th-century architecture. While the park itself is private, the surrounding real estate offers a mix of historic brownstones, elegant pre-war cooperatives, and boutique new developments that cater to those seeking a low-traffic urban retreat.
